Game Recap: Women's Basketball | | By: Matt Packwood

Bisons and Bobcats split

BRANDON – The Manitoba Bisons exacted a measure of revenge on their provincial counterparts by beating the host Brandon Bobcats 73-69 on Saturday.
 
The win gives Manitoba a sweep on the weekend and wins in two of their last three conference games.
 
The Bisons had a strong first quarter hitting 12 of 18 shots from the floor. Rebecca Potter had 10 in the first quarter alone.
 
Brandon trailed by as much as 17 points in the second quarter before clawing back to a three point deficit in the dying seconds, but Brandon was forced to foul and send the Bisons to the line where they iced it.
 
Taylor Randall led the Bisons with 21 points and Potter finished the contest with 18 points.  Rookie Rebecca Parisien had points for the Bisons.
 
Brandon's Keisha Cox had 21 points, 10 rebounds and six assists while Kinsley Ransom finished with 10 points.
 
The win drops Brandon's record to 8-12 while Manitoba improves to 3-15.
 
The Bobcats' win on Friday secured their spot in the post-season. Brandon will enjoy a bye to conclude Canada West regular season action next weekend, while Manitoba will welcome the Mount Royal Cougars.
